Social Welfare Benefits

Dáil Éireann Debate, Tuesday - 1 June 2010

Tuesday, 1 June 2010

Ceisteanna (364)

Michael Creed

Ceist:

382 Deputy Michael Creed asked the Minister for Social Protection when a person (details supplied) in County Cork will have their claim for domiciliary care allowance approved;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[23174/10]

Amharc ar fhreagra

Freagraí scríofa

An application for domiciliary care allowance for the child concerned was received by the Department on 28 th April 2010. This application, together with the medical reports supplied, have been forwarded to one of the Department's Medical Assessors for their medical opinion on the case. Upon receipt of the Medical Assessor's opinion a decision will be made and issue to the customer. Currently it takes around eight weeks to process an application for domiciliary care allowance.
